Landlords must have all of their gas appliances tested and they must have a CP12 landlord certificate issued every year. This is to safeguard their tenants from the potential dangers of gas appliances that are not working properly and installations. Landlords are required to give copies of the CP12 to their current tenants within 28 days, and must provide new tenants a copy before they begin renting the property. The CP12 contains the name and registration number of the gas safety milton keynes Safe registered engineer, and the date of the inspection as well as the address of the property.

It is important that you remove any obstructions around gas safety milton keynes appliances prior to when the engineer arrives. This will enable them to easily access them. It is also a good idea to keep any relevant documents, such as previous gas safety inspections available. It is also recommended to keep pets and children away from the work area.

A CP12 certificate contains vital information that ensures the that gas appliances are safe and flues. It includes the name and registration number of the engineer who performed the inspection and the list of appliances that were inspected. It also includes the results of the tests that were conducted on each appliance and any recommendations for remedial actions that might be required.

The process of getting the CP12 gas safety certificate is quite simple and can be completed in only an hour or so. To avoid delays it is advisable to collect all the required paperwork, including gas records, warranty information and user manuals. Also, ensure that you make all of the gas appliances and flues available so that they can be inspected.

The Gas Safe registered engineer will first examine every gas appliance visually. This includes checking the condition of all lines and fittings as well as checking for any indications of leakage or damage, and inspecting the appliance for its functionality. In addition, the engineer will check the pressure and flow of every gas appliance. This will tell whether the appliances are receiving enough gas, and if repairs are required.

As a landlord as a landlord, you're legally bound to get the gas appliances that are installed in your non-domestic property checked. A gas safety test can be carried out by a licensed engineer to ensure that all appliances and flues are operating in good condition and do not pose a danger of poisoning by carbon monoxide to your tenants. These tests can help you extend the lifespan of your gas appliances, by ensuring that they remain in working good working order.

The engineer inspecting the property uses a special tool to examine the connections and valves of all gas appliances in your property. They will check for loose joints, faulty gas valves, and damaged or corroded pipes, which can all be potential sources of carbon monoxide. If there is a fault with a particular gas appliance or the connected pipework, the engineer will recommend repairs and issue a CP12 certificate.

A CP12 is a legal document which certifies that all gas engineers milton keynes appliances in your home have passed the gas safety test and are safe for use. The gas engineer will provide this to you upon completion of the inspection. This document should be kept safe, and the authorized person should have access to it at all times.

During the gas safety inspection the engineer will classify each appliance into a different category based on its current operational status. Appliances that have one or more serious defects are classified as ID (Immediately Dangerous), and should not be operated. The engineer inspecting the appliance will shut off the appliance with permission from the landlord.

Carbon monoxide can be deadly when an appliance for gas is malfunctioning. This lethal gas is produced because of the insufficient combustion of the gas. It is unable to be detected since it is odorless and colorless. Carbon monoxide is responsible for numerous deaths due its absence of detection. It can be prevented through regular maintenance and gas safety inspections.
